Marines from 2nd Battalion, 5th Marine Regiment, gather around Commandant of the Marine Corps Gen. James F. Amos at Combat Outpost Shir Ghazi, Afghanistan, July 17, 2012. General Amos and Sgt. Maj. of the Marine Corps Micheal P. Barrett visited Marines at six different locations in southern Afghanistan. They spoke about progress made in Helmand province as security responsibilities transition to Afghan forces. They both thanked the Marines for volunteering to serve and offered a glimpse into what the Marine Corps will look like in the not-too-distant future.
